Show n' Tell 2nd attempt bowl lathering
I’ve been having a little bit of trouble n getting my soap lathers where I want them. I’ve face lathered in the past and decided to try bowl lathering for the first time (practice lathering). First attempt I added two much water right away so scrapped it fast. Second attempt I made sure to load the brush for 60 seconds and added smaller amounts of water when lathering. I think the lather turned out well and am happy with the results. Haven’t tried shaving with this new technique yet. Let me know how it looks! Any advice is always welcome.
Soap: stirling naked (unscented)
Brush: the razor company synthetic brush

More water. Holy moly, more water. I'd say you used too much cream and not enough water. My best advice is whenever you think you have enough water add more. Thick and creamy shave soap like you see in ads looks good, but it's not what you should actually be shaving with. You want it to be consistent but not heavy.
